GameFly is the Netflix of videogames - you choose what games you want to rent, they ship them out to you within 2-4 business days, and you play them for as long as you want.
I’ve never used this kind of thing before, so I was worried that the games would be fucked up (similar to some of the crappier rental places). Well, I signed up last week, they shipped the games out over the weekend, and we got them today.
Both disks were in great condition (much much better than rentals or pre owned games normally are), they got here quick, and if we really dig any of the games we can keep them for a pretty fair price. So I’m going to give Gamefly two thumbs up.
We have the two game plan which lets us rent two games at a time. It runs us 21.95/month (which is definiately a better alternative than buying all of these games). They have a one game plan for 14.95, and after you’ve been with Gamefly for 60 days you can take out 3 and 4 game plans.
